Famed for her mystical chanteuse image, singer/songwriter Stevie Nicks enjoyed phenomenal success not only as a solo artist but also as a key member of Fleetwood Mac. Stephanie began performing at the age of four, and occasionally sang at the tavern owned by her parents. Nicks started writing songs in her mid-teens, and joined her first group, the Changing Times, while attending high school in California.  She is best known for her work with Fleetwood Mac and an extensive solo career, which collectively have produced over forty Top 50 hits and has sold nearly 120 million albums.  

Nicks joined Fleetwood Mac in 1975 along with her then boyfriend, Lindsey Buckingham.   Fleetwood Mac's second album after the incorporation of Nicks and Buckingham, 1977's Rumours,  produced four U.S. Top 10 singles (including Nicks' song “Dreams,”  which was the band's first and only U.S. number one) and remained at #1 on the American albums chart for over 30 weeks, as well as reaching the top spot in various countries around the world. To date the album has sold over 33 million copies worldwide.

Nicks began her solo career in 1981 with the album Bella Donna, and she has produced five more solo studio albums to date.  After the release of her first solo album, Rolling Stone deemed her “The Reigning Queen of Rock and Roll.”  She has been nominated for seven Grammy Awards and, with Fleetwood Mac, won the 1977/1978 Grammy for Album of the Year for Rumours.  As a member of Fleetwood Mac, she was in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ame in 1998.

Some of her solo hits include: "Stop Draggin' My Heart Around" (a duet with Tom Petty and the Heartbreakers), "Leather and Lace" (a duet with Don Henley), "Edge of Seventeen (Just Like the White Winged Dove)," "Gypsy," and "Stand Back."
